The Lateran Church in Rome and the Ark of the Covenant: Housing the Holy Relics of Jerusalem: With an Edition and Translation of the Descriptio Latera
An examination of the tradition that the Ark of the Covenant was held in a Roman church, and how it developed. Why did the twelfth-century canons at the Lateran church (San Giovanni in Laterano) in Rome claim the presence of the Ark of the Covenant inside their high altar?
